It's important you do not combine the Reemployment Fund of 0.075% with your SUI rate. The SUI rate for new employers is 4.025%, with a wage base of $12,000. The current withholding rate per New York is 1/2 of 1% of wages paid. In addition, although the cap is $0.60 per week, you cannot default to withhold a flat rate of 60 cents per week. To set up the NY SDI correctly, you should enter the current required % withholding and DAS will ensure that the % is calculated and the correct cap is applied ... That is not correct. This is NY state disability insurance tax withheld. It is DEDUCTIBLE and should be coded as such. If you put it in "Other - not on the list above" it will not carry to state taxes in itemized deductions. The SDI taxable wage limit is $118,371 per employee for calendar year 2019. The maximum to withhold for each employee is $1,183.71. If one employer took out more you have to get it back from the employer. So enter the max for box 14 on that W2.
